Their adoption process

We are willing to adopt to out of state residents, we can get in contact with a company that transports. There will be a transportation fee.

Adoption steps

  1. Visit the Facility and Find a Pet
    1. If you can or if you view them online, we can facetime with the dog in interest
  2. Submit Application
    1. Once you submit an application, we will call or text you to further discus who you are interested in adopting.
  3. Interview
    1. This is done during our phone conversation.
  4. Home Check
    1. We require a home inspection, This includes where the dog will eat/sleep/ go potty and hang out. This can be done virtually.
  5. Approve Application
    1. Once we approve the home during inspection and get verification of the next vet appointment, your application is approved.
  6. Pay Fee
    1. We accept PayPal / Venmo/ Cash App / we also have square
  7. Take the Pet Home
    1. if using rescue riders, this will be at the location given from rescue riders.
